Has anyone had a mylagram with contrast. I'm supposed to schedule an appt for my neck C4,C5.
Just wanted to know what pain if any is there and how long the test is.

Hi,

A myelogram is done by injecting a dye in the spinal canal. Usually LP is done to inject the dye after numbing the skin. You will lie on an Xray table. After the area is numb, thin needles will be put into the spinal canal and Xray pictures will be taken. Your position will be adjusted in such a way that the dye reaches the required part of the spinal canal. Your pulse, respiration and blood pressure will be monitored. The procedure takes anywhere between 30 min to one hour. If the CT scan is also being done it may take a little longer. You may need to lie in a bed with your head elevated for atleast 8 hrs after the procedure.Hope this answers your question!
